Q3 Planning Note — Board of Veltara Holdings

Negotiations with Brindlemoor Foods over the proposed franchise agreement for the Harlow Kitchen brand continue on schedule. Territory exclusivity, royalty tiers, and renewal triggers remain under careful review by counsel. We expect a signable draft before the October session. The strategic rationale is summarised below.

confidential, kahog-bawif: The northern region missed its Pramir quota by 20.0 percent last quarter. Casaxek Freight plans to lower the Fraion list price by 41.5 percent in December. The finance team signed off on a budget of $236.4 million for Project Druius. The renewal with Fenysix Partners closes at $91.3 million a year, 2.1 percent below the last contract.

### Telemetry payload compression failures

If the Skylark collector rejects compressed telemetry with error TC-409, the payload was likely gzipped twice. The Fernwood agent compresses automatically; disable compression in your wrapper. Verify by inspecting the content-encoding header — it should appear exactly once. Payloads over 4 MB must use zstd instead. To replay a failed batch against the staging collector, authenticate using the bearer token below.

portal login ticket: eyJhbGciOiJIUzI1NiIsInR5cCI6IkpXVCJ9.eyJzdWIiOiI1UzNVIIn0.fZxK7GgI

Key ceremony — Step 4 (Cartwheel product catalog cache)

Before rotating the invalidation signing key, flush the edge cache for all catalog shards and confirm the purge counter returns to zero. If stale SKUs persist, re-run the invalidation sweep once, not twice. On-call owns verification. Once the new key is sealed, note the escrow recovery passphrase directly below this line.

vault phrase of kawep-bajog = novath-normir-istwyn-druok-zorok-eliok-novmir-quenvan-gilys

### Step 4: Stabilize the integration tests

Heads up: the Tollgate payments suite is flaky mostly because tests share one sandbox ledger. Before migrating, give each test run its own namespace and bump the settlement poll timeout — the old default is way too tight. Once that's in place, reruns should drop to near zero. The test harness picks up these configuration values at startup.

config for hahip-yajep:
holix:
  log_level: error
  metrics_host: metrics.holix.qorvellabs.internal
  pin: 9600
  pool_size: 8